What Does a Certified Laboratory Test for Iron Report, and How Should Homeowners Read It?
A certified laboratory test analyzes your water sample to measure iron concentration, reporting results in micrograms per liter (ug/L) or milligrams per liter (mg/L). The report typically includes numeric values, detection limits, and whether iron was detected above those limits. Detecting iron means the instrument measured some iron content, but it is not in itself a violation or indication of unsafe water. Understanding if the iron level is high enough to cause rust or staining requires comparing your result to known regional figures and guidelines.
What Does the Range of Iron Measurements in Oakland County Aquifer 112OTSH Mean Compared to Federal Standards, and What Does It Not Mean?
Sampling by the U.S. Geological Survey from 2010 to 2016 of 16 wells in Oakland County’s aquifer 112OTSH found iron in 13 of 18 samples, ranging from 5.6 ug/L to 1240 ug/L, with a median of 14.5 ug/L. None of these results exceeded federal thresholds for iron, which primarily guide aesthetic considerations rather than health safety. This range indicates iron is commonly present but at levels typical for groundwater, not necessarily signaling a problem for every household. Variability in these figures does not predict the exact level in your well or tap water.
Reading the Median and Range of Iron Levels as a Homeowner: A Worked Example
Imagine your water tested near the median iron concentration of 14.5 ug/L reported in the Oakland County aquifer. This level is measured from multiple wells and represents a central tendency, not an exact local concentration. Since iron was detected in about two-thirds of the samples, it is reasonable to consider iron could be present in your water as well. The broad range up to 1240 ug/L shows some wells had much higher concentrations, so individual results may vary sharply from the median. The only way to know your own concentration is to have your water tested.
How Many Samples and Wells Support These Iron Figures, and What Does a Small Sample Size Mean?
The 18 results come from 16 separate wells, sampled over several years, between 11 and 49 feet deep. This sample size gives a useful picture of iron presence in this aquifer but is limited in spatial and temporal coverage. Therefore, the data reflect area trends but do not capture every local variation within the county or your property. Small sample size means your water might differ from these measurements, underscoring the importance of testing your own water.
